From Concept to Launch: A Guide to Successful Web Design
Crafting a more info compelling and effective website requires a well-structured approach that encompasses every stage of the development process. From the initial conception to the final deployment, careful planning and execution are crucial for achieving a successful outcome.
Begin by establishing your website's purpose and target audience. What objectives do you aim to accomplish? A clear understanding of these factors will guide your design decisions and ensure that your website effectively fulfills its intended purpose.
Next, dedicate time in analyzing industry best practices and current web design trends. Familiarize yourself with responsive design principles to create a website that is accessible and user-friendly across all devices.
Partner with talented designers and developers who possess the skills and expertise to bring to life your vision. Choose a team that understands your brand identity and can implement it seamlessly into the website's design.
Throughout the development process, champion user experience (UX). Conduct thorough evaluation to ensure that the website is intuitive, easy to navigate, and provides a seamless user journey. Address any usability issues promptly to create a positive and engaging experience for your visitors.
Finally, once your website is finished, release it to the world! Continuously monitor its performance and make necessary refinements based on user feedback and analytics data. Remember that web design is an ongoing process, and staying up-to-date with industry trends and best practices will ensure that your website remains relevant and successful in the long run.
